  • Mastering Networking: Building a Floral Business through Connections
    Jul 24 2024

    In this week’s episode of The Floral Hustle Podcast, Jeni dives deep into the importance of networking for florists. She shares her personal journey and experiences that underscore the value of building connections in the floral industry. From unexpected award wins to collaborations on styled shoots and major events, Jeni explains how networking has been the cornerstone of her success. This episode is packed with actionable tips and strategies to help new florists overcome their fears and start networking effectively.

    Key Takeaways:

    1. Networking is Crucial:
      • Jeni emphasizes that networking is essential for growing your floral business. It opens doors to new opportunities and collaborations that you might not have imagined.
    2. Personal Stories of Success:
      • Jeni shares her journey of being nominated for "Best Florist" by Minnesota Bride, attributing her success to strategic networking.
      • She recounts her experiences with styled shoots, collaborations with photographers, videographers, and other wedding vendors that led to significant business opportunities.
    3. Overcoming Networking Fears:
      • Networking can be intimidating, but Jeni encourages listeners to view themselves as experts who add value. Confidence is key to positioning yourself as a go-to person in the industry.
    4. Building and Cultivating Relationships:
      • Jeni highlights the importance of forming genuine connections, from attending bridal association events to participating in styled shoots.
      • She shares tips on how to interact at events, follow up, and maintain these relationships over time.
    5. Unconventional Networking Strategies:
      • Utilize Instagram for networking by engaging with posts, sending thoughtful DMs, and setting up virtual coffee dates.
      • Attend vendor open houses and appreciation events to meet like-minded professionals.
    6. Strategic Interactions:
      • Be strategic with your interactions. Engage with high-priority vendors like photographers and planners who meet clients early in the wedding planning process.
    7. Follow-Up and Frequency:
      • Ensure you follow up after events and maintain visibility by tagging vendors in social media posts. This builds a consistent presence and fosters ongoing relationships.
    8. Practical Networking Tips:
      • Always have business cards on hand.
      • Engage thoughtfully on social media.
      • Position interactions to be mutually beneficial.

  • The Power of Pricing Transparency in Your Floral Business
    Jul 15 2024

    Welcome to another minisode of the Floral Hustle Podcast! I'm your host, Jen, and today we're diving into a game-changing topic: pricing transparency in your floral business. If you're looking to attract more clients and streamline your business operations, this episode is for you.

    Episode Highlights

    • Why Pricing Transparency Matters: Discover the importance of being upfront with your pricing and how it can drastically reduce ghosting from potential clients.
    • Building Trust: Learn how clear pricing can build trust and set the right expectations from the get-go, avoiding uncomfortable surprises.
    • Easy Implementation Tips: Simple steps to incorporate pricing transparency, such as creating a detailed brochure and an a la carte flowers program.
    • Boost Your Market Share: How being open about your prices can differentiate you in the market and make your services more appealing.
    • Real-Life Success Stories: Hear about florists who have successfully implemented pricing transparency and the positive impact it has had on their businesses.

    Key Takeaways

    1. Transparency Reduces Ghosting: Potential clients are less likely to disappear when they have a clear understanding of your pricing from the start.
    2. Client Education: Providing detailed pricing helps educate your clients, making them feel more comfortable and informed.
    3. Streamlined Processes: A transparent pricing structure can streamline your workflow, saving you time and effort in the long run.
    4. Marketing Opportunities: Use pricing transparency as a unique selling point in your marketing materials to attract more business.

    Action Steps

    • Create a Pricing Brochure: Include details about your services, pricing, and what clients can expect.
    • Develop an A La Carte Program: Make it easy for clients to understand and choose your services without extensive consultations.
    • Leverage Marketing: Promote your transparent pricing in all your marketing efforts to stand out from the competition.

  • 5 Ways to Up Your Instagram Game for Florists
    Jul 8 2024

    Welcome to this week's minisode of The Floral Hustle Podcast! I'm Jen, and today I'm sharing five impactful strategies to elevate your Instagram presence. With the ever-changing algorithms and growing frustrations, it's essential to control what we can and maximize our Instagram efforts. From humanizing your brand to providing valuable, shareable content, let's dive into the ways you can make Instagram work for you and attract your ideal clients.

    Key Points:

    1. Humanize Your Brand:
      • Show your face and share your story.
      • Connect with your audience on a personal level.
      • Build trust and relatability.
    2. Add Value:
      • Post content that answers common questions.
      • Share tips and insights that benefit your followers.
      • Create content that other vendors want to share.
    3. Simplify Your Plan:
      • Develop a content calendar with consistent themes.
      • Stick to your plan and create content pillars.
      • Avoid overcomplicating your posts.
    4. Curate Content Thoughtfully:
      • Post content that reflects the type of work you want to attract.
      • Avoid sharing projects that don't inspire you or align with your goals.
      • Reuse content with new perspectives if it aligns with your vision.
    5. Evaluate Before Posting:
      • Ask yourself if the content will attract your ideal client.
      • Ensure each post aligns with your business objectives and passions.
      • Focus on quality and relevance over quantity.
